Transaction 1733625671657e46fe8faa8296f900c7869ac1310461adec55a22c84795a2b0a
1 Input
1 Output
-
1733625671657e46fe8faa8296f900c7869ac1310461adec55a22c84795a2b0a:0
- value
- 64296
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3dd3da6d8dd1677bf4be1d45fa427013fe916886 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16dv1XJRb17s75z3Kj5V1gW9bHqTq6bGhJ